In April, United announced that they will begin their hectic preseason program with two matches in Asia. These matches will be played in Asia.
In the midst of their efforts to avoid violating the Premier League Profit and Sustainability guideline, Ruben Amorim’s team will travel a total of roughly 7,000 miles in order to take part in a two-game tour of Kuala Lumpur and Hong Kong. This choice will result in the team earning a reported eight million pounds.
Several academy graduates have been included in Amorim’s 32-man travelling squad, according to a picture that was posted on the club’s social media accounts. These graduates include Tyler Fletcher, Jack Moorhouse, Jim Thwaites, and Shea Lacey, who is a very highly regarded player.
Alejandro Garnacho, who is due to leave Old Trafford this summer after being advised to find a new club, has also gone with the first-team regulars Bruno Fernandes, Harry Maguire, and Manuel Ugarte. Mason Mount and Garnacho have also flown with them.
